In this exercise, we find the distance from the point (1, 2, 3) to the plane 3x - y + 5z = 2 using geometric methods. We start by identifying another point on the plane and connect it to our given point with a vector v. We then project v onto a line perpendicular to the plane by projecting it on the normal vector n derived from the plane's equation. The distance is calculated as the absolute value of the dot product of v and n divided by the magnitude of N. This approach emphasizes understanding vector projections for solving various distance problems in geometry without relying on specific formulas.
